A celebrated instructor explains his philosophy of teaching and practice methods; including the appropriate combination of technique and interpretation. Ivan Galamian; a longtime Juilliard professor; incorporates aspects of both the Russian and French schools in a system both ingenious and logical. His tutelage has produced astonishing results with students; many of whom rank among the worlds most acclaimed concert artists and orchestral concertmasters.Suitable for violin teachers and students of all ages and levels; this guide presents general principles and offers practical suggestions related to posture; holding the instrument and bow; vibrato movements; intonation; tone production; bowing patterns; double stops; trills; and many other facets of playing and practice. This edition features a new Introduction by Sally Thomas; violin virtuoso and Galamians former student.
